The filmstrip fills in as it renders
A full build is a couple of minutes of GPU work, and the page spent all of it showing an empty screen and then everything at once. The interesting failure — a strip whose frames could be shuffled without anyone noticing — is visible in the first row, so waiting for the seventeenth to look at the first is a needlessly slow way to find it out. Rows are appended as they land, in bank order, and re-sorted once at the end when there is finally something to sort by. One row renderer handles both raw pixels, which is what exists mid-build, and the compressed blobs the cache holds afterwards, so what you watch appear is what you keep. The song is announced BEFORE its render rather than only after it, too: synthesising and rendering one is tens of seconds, and a page that says nothing until the first one lands looks broken for exactly as long as that takes.
